$61,020 Picov Derby, $41,040 Ontario Bred Maturity Headline Big Card at Ajax Downs Wednesday

AJAX, ONT—SEPTEMBER 27, 2021—The best 3-year-old Quarter Horses in Ontario will square off this Wednesday (Sept 29) in the final for the $61,020 Picov Derby at Ajax Downs.

The Picov Derby was scheduled for last Wednesday but heavy rain led to the cancellation of the card.

The competitive Picov Derby is race 9 on a big, 10-race card of racing which includes the $41,040 Ontario Bred Maturity led by champions Had to Be Ivory and Fiesty Icon.

Multiple stakes winner Streakinlilwagon, a bay filly bred in Oklahoma by GFR Equine Services of Jason Pascoe and Bryanne Langford of Pontypool, ON seeks her fourth straight win of 2021 and her ninth career victory.

The top 2-year-old filly of 2020 won the $83,000 Canterbury Derby on Aug.11 and then returned to Ajax Downs to win her Picov Derby Trial with an 89 speed index. Ridden for the first time that day by Ismael Mosquiera, the daughter of Fast Prize Jordan, was just up to defeat Twixt of Fate who had a stumbling beginning. She starts from post position seven.

Ontario-bred Twixt of Fate, owned by Richard Wincikaby and trained by Michelle Woodley had been second in the Ontario Bred Derby in his previous race. He will be ridden for the first time by Brian Bell on Wednesday.

The towering gelding Perrier Special (post five) won the second Picov Derby Trial on Sept. 1 with a slightly faster 91 speed index. Owned and bred in Ontario by Erik and Joyce Lehtinen, Perrier Special led throughout his Trial and won by three-quarters of a length under Tony Phillips over a fast closing Jm Southern Express, also owned by Pascoe.

The 10th running of the Ontario Bred Maturity goes as race 7 at 400 yards for four-year-olds and older foaled in Ontario.

Had To Be Ivory, the 2019 Horse of the Year, is in the best form of his career having set the track record for the distance in his latest win, Aug. 11, in the $20,000 Distance Series -2.

Owned by Carol and Jaime Robertson and trained by Bryn Robertson, Had to be Ivory seeks his third straight win this year and he will start from post position four with Cory Spataro riding.

The 2020 Horse of the Year, Fiesty Icon, starts from post two and comes off a win in the Ontario Sires Stakes Maturity over Firing Red Jess, who won the Picov Maturity in July. Firing Red Jess drew the rail for Wednesday's race.
